[<sup>11</sup>C]Ro15-4513 has been introduced as a positron emission tomography radioligand to image the GABA<sub>A</sub>α5 receptor subtype thought to be important in learning, memory and addiction. However, the in vivo selectivity of the ligand remains unknown and a full assessment of different analysis approaches has yet to be performed.
